Potential Causes of YSL Niki Peeling:
Several factors can contribute to the peeling or cracking of the leather on a YSL Niki bag:
* Friction from the Chain Strap: This is arguably the most frequently cited cause. The constant rubbing of the metal chain against the leather, especially when the bag is carried on the shoulder or across the body, can gradually wear down the leather's protective topcoat, leading to peeling or cracking, particularly around the handles and the bottom of the bag where the chain rests.
* Leather Quality and Treatment: The type of leather used and the specific tanning process employed can significantly impact the leather's durability and resistance to wear and tear. Variations in leather quality, even within the same brand and model, can lead to inconsistencies in performance. Some leathers might be more susceptible to cracking or peeling under stress than others.
